Q: Why does Larkspool fail DNS lookups about once per deploy?

A: The resolver cache in our Bramblegate proxy goes stale when nodes rotate. It's flaky, not fatal — retries cover it. If a release stalls entirely, flush the cache via the admin shell, which will prompt for the recovery passphrase below.

vault phrase of yaguf-hahaf = druath-holix

## Graphlet Environments

Graphlet, our dependency graph visualizer, runs in three environments: dev, staging, and prod. Each renders graphs from its own snapshot store, so a stale edge in staging does not imply a prod issue. On-call engineers should verify the environment banner in the UI before diagnosing missing nodes, since the render worker pool and cache TTLs differ per tier. If the layout service hangs, restart only the affected tier. The current production configuration is as follows.

settings of tagug-fajof:
[zorwyn]
host = zorwyn.nelvrosys.corp
user = zorwyn_svc
database = zorwyn_prod

Joint Venture Proposal — Managers Only

This page summarizes the proposed joint venture between Calderly Foods and Renwick Mills to operate a shared cold-chain network out of Thornbay. Ownership would split 60/40 in our favor, with board seats matching. Due diligence on Renwick's fleet is complete; findings were satisfactory. Branch managers should not discuss this externally until the announcement. Staffing implications will be covered at the next regional call. The confidential planning note sits below.

board note of kajef-fajof: Normirix Works is in early talks to buy Framirix Group for about $155.2 million. The Aldok launch date is September 14, and nothing goes to the press before then. Legal wants the Fraaxox Freight term sheet countersigned before March 6.

Heads up: if the Lintrock baseline file in the Quarrow repo drifts from main, CI fails with a "stale baseline" error even when the code is fine. Quick fix is to regenerate the baseline on a clean checkout and re-push. If a customer build is blocked, confirm the failing run matches the token below before escalating.

build token for yadug-yagag: htk21_c863c33eb8b82c0c9c152